Our In-home services

Cleaning and laundry

We can assist with vacuuming, mopping and cleaning of bathrooms and toilets. We can also include dusting and help with laundry tasks. We encourage you to participate as much as possible.

Shopping

We can accompany you to local shopping centres to carry out essential shopping tasks including banking and paying bills. Alternatively we can provide a support worker to do the shopping for you.

Personal care

We offer assistance with showering/bathing, dressing and personal grooming, and help you prepare for the day. The level of assistance that may be required with daily self-care will be discussed with you to retain a reasonable level of independence.

Medication administration 

This service involves administering your medication or prompting you to take your medications at specific times of the day.

Allied health  – Occupational therapy and physiotherapy

We provide home modifications, home exercise programs, falls prevention strategies, rehabilitation, prescription of walking aids and more to keep you healthy, independent and safe.

 

Meal preparation

Our support workers are trained in food safety, meal preparation and food hygiene. We can prepare healthy meals for you if you are unable to do this task independently. Diet preferences and healthy choices will be considered and we will encourage you to have maximum input into dietary requirements and the meals you would like.

Nursing services

Nurses can assist you after hospitalisation or as an ongoing service through a Home Care Package. Our services include clinical assessment, wound care and catheter care, scheduled medication administration, and wellness checks.

Social support

Our one-on-one support allows you to participate in outings for specialised shopping and to access the wider community. This is particularly important if there is a feeling of social isolation.

Keeping safe

To help keep you safe, we can help minimise environmental health and safety hazards in your home and garden. This may involve minor maintenance or repair work that doesn’t require a licensed tradesperson. Examples include:

  • Replacing light bulbs
  • Installing batteries in smoke and security alarms
  • Cleaning the gutter, fans, and external and internal windows
  • High indoor cleaning, such as the tops of cupboards and fridges
  • Some minor home maintenance, such as cupboard door adjustments
  • Pruning, lawn mowing or weeding where a safety hazard exists

In-home respite

We provide relief for carers by offering in-home respite care. If there is a carer who assists with your ongoing in-home care, they may be eligible for this service.
